CBD (cannabidiol) nutraceuticals encompass non-psychoactive compounds derived from cannabis plants that offer health benefits beyond basic nutritional value found in foods. CBD contains essential nutritional components such as B-complex vitamins such as Vitamin B6, B12, riboflavin, niacin, and thiamine.
The primary types of CBD nutraceutical products available include CBD tinctures, capsules and soft gels, CBD-infused proteins, and CBD gummies. CBD tinctures are liquid extracts containing cannabidiol (CBD) as the active ingredient, often dissolved in alcohol or oil mediums. These products are distributed through various channels including retail stores, pharmacies, e-commerce platforms, and others, and find application in wellness, workout supplements, edibles, and fortified foods, among other uses.

The cbd nutraceuticals market size has grown rapidly in recent years. It will grow from $7.39 billion in 2023 to $8.86 billion in 2024 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 19.9%. The growth observed in the previous period can be attributed to several key factors. These include significant product diversification within the CBD nutraceutical market, advancements in extraction methods enhancing product quality, increased acceptance and recognition of CBD by healthcare professionals, the expansion of retail channels offering CBD products, and the successful integration of CBD into consumer lifestyles. These factors collectively contributed to the growth witnessed in the CBD nutraceutical industry during that timeframe.
The cbd nutraceuticals market size is expected to see rapid growth in the next few years. It will grow to $17.25 billion in 2028 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 18.1%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to integration into mainstream wellness, quality control measures, shifting attitudes in healthcare, continued research and development, diversification of product range. Major trends in the forecast period include legalization and regulatory changes, consumer awareness and education, rise in health and wellness consciousness, expansion of product variety, research and development.
The surging demand for plant-based food is expected to be a catalyst propelling the CBD nutraceuticals market. Herbal supplements derived from natural sources are gaining popularity due to their absence of harmful chemicals. CBD nutraceuticals, obtained from cannabis plants, offer health benefits beyond basic nutrition, aligning with the growing demand for plant-based dietary supplements. For instance, the Plant-Based Food Association reported U.S. retail sales of plant-based foods reaching $7.4 billion in 2021, indicating an upward trajectory in plant-based food consumption, thereby driving the CBD nutraceutical market's growth.
Increasing awareness about health and fitness is set to amplify the CBD nutraceutical market. The rising consciousness about holistic well-being, encompassing physical, mental, and social dimensions, creates a conducive environment for CBD nutraceuticals. Consumers actively seek natural solutions for their overall wellness. For example, a Nutrisystem survey in January 2022 revealed that 53% of 2,000 participants aimed to lose an average of 14 pounds in 2022. This heightened awareness of health and fitness is a key driver propelling the CBD nutraceutical market.
Product innovation stands as a prominent trend shaping the CBD nutraceuticals market, with major companies emphasizing new product developments. For instance, in December 2021, Cibdol, a Netherlands-based CBD and wellness company, launched its exclusive CBD Oil 2.0 range. This enhanced formulation contains higher levels of essential compounds such as CBC, CBG, CBN, and CBDa, alongside high-purity CBD, aiming to address various physical and mental challenges related to modern living. The improved recipe promises a more potent sensation, utilizing diverse components that interact with different receptors and biological systems.
Major players in the CBD nutraceutical market are innovating by developing CBD soft gels to cater to larger consumer bases and boost revenue. Irwin Naturals Inc., a U.S.-based nutraceutical company, introduced CBD 25mg Softgels in March 2023. These soft gels allow consumers to seamlessly incorporate premium CBD derived from cannabis into their daily health routines. Irwin Naturals' Cannabis product line offers soft gels crafted with hemp seed oil and medium-chain triglyceride (MCT) oil, presenting different formulations with distinct CBD and THC ratios, aiming to address various wellness needs.
In August 2021, Village Farms International Inc., a Canada-based producer in the cannabis, health, and wellness spaces, acquired Balanced Health Botanicals for $75 million. This strategic acquisition fortified Village Farms' position in the U.S. retail CBD market, leveraging existing distribution channels and cultivation expertise to expand market presence. Balanced Health Botanicals, a U.S.-based producer of high-quality health and wellness products in the hemp-derived CBD market, operates various brands, contributing to Village Farms' market growth.

North America was the largest region in the CBD nutraceuticals market in 2023. Asia-Pacific is expected to be the fastest-growing region in the global CBD nutraceuticals market report forecast period.
